Newcastle to face ‘stag and hen tsunami’ in 2024 according to party-planning company

Last Night of Freedom, which was established in 1999 have revealed hen and stag figures for next year in Newcastle.

According to North East based hen and stag party planners, Last Night of Freedom, Newcastle will face a ‘stag and hen tsunami’ in 2024, as booking data shows one in six groups heading to the toon for their pre-wedding celebrations.

Exclusive figures found by Last Night of Freedom, show that Newcastle is already established as one of Europe’s biggest stag do destinations, being the second most visited city for brides-to-be.

However, Newcastle is set to have its busiest year ever in 2024, with many stag and hen parties set to descend on the city.

Matt Mavir, managing director of Last Night of Freedom said:  “Newcastle is already incredibly popular, but next year it looks set to reach the next level.

“There’s a massive buzz around the city, the likes of which we haven’t seen around here since the mid-90s, and it seems everyone wants to tap into that.

“That’s undoubtedly a key factor behind what we can only describe as a tsunami of Newcastle bookings that we’ve had for 2024. As a destination, it is absolutely crushing it. About 20% of our 2024 bookings to date are in Newcastle and the city could easily have a record year.”

Matt who has helped to organise over 45,000 hen and stag trips, further explained that Newcastle is part of the “holy trinity” of hen and stag locations, alongside Liverpool and Benidorm.

Figures discovered by Last Night of Freedom also revealed that last weekend (May 19 to May 21), over 230 hen and stag groups partied in the city, which is worth almost £2 million to the local economy.

Matt has estimated that next year, hen and stag parties could bring around £40 million to the city’s economy.

“That’s a staggering amount of money for any city, which shows just how important the sector is for Newcastle,” said Matt, who founded Last Night of Freedom in 1999.
